1. Protection for Children:

One of the primary reasons why every home needs safety nets is to protect children from falls and accidents. Safety net installed on balconies, staircases, and windows act as a barrier, preventing children from accessing hazardous areas and reducing the risk of falls from elevated spaces.

2. Pet Safety:

Safety nets are essential for pet owners to ensure the safety and well-being of their furry friends. By installing safety net on windows, balconies, and outdoor areas, pet owners can prevent pets from escaping or falling, providing them with a secure environment to enjoy the outdoors safely.
